Hyosung Heavy Industries Installs Korea's Largest Capacity ESS in Miryang, Gyeongnam

Hyosung Heavy Industries announced on the 26th that it has completed the installation and commissioning of the largest domestic capacity 336MW ESS (Energy Storage System) at the Korea Electric Power Corporation Bubuk Substation in Miryang, Gyeongnam. The 336MW ESS installed this time is capable of supplying electricity equivalent to what approximately 1 million four-person households would use in one month.


ESS is a power system stabilization system that charges energy during nighttime when electricity demand is low and discharges during daytime peak hours to increase power plant utilization. It is essential to complement the drawbacks of renewable energy sources such as wind and solar power, whose generation varies depending on weather conditions.


Since entering the ESS business in 2009, Hyosung Heavy Industries has been recognized in both domestic and international ESS markets with its long-accumulated know-how in power infrastructure business and self-developed technology. In particular, it has developed PCS (Power Conversion System), a core component of ESS equipment that stores electricity in batteries or converts it into a form that can be supplied to the power grid, and PMS (Power Management System), an ESS operation program, with its own technology. It has recorded over 200 domestic sites and a cumulative capacity of 2.2GWh, holding a 22% domestic market share and ranking first.


Woo Tae-hee, CEO of Hyosung Heavy Industries, said, "Hyosung Heavy Industries, which has led the domestic ESS market, has once again demonstrated a higher level of technology through this large-capacity ESS project," adding, "We will strengthen our position as a global leader beyond Korea in the ESS market, where demand is rapidly increasing due to the expansion of renewable energy."


Meanwhile, Hyosung Heavy Industries is recognized for its technology in overseas markets as well, supplying ESS not only domestically but also to the UK, South Africa, and other countries. It has been listed as the best ESS company by BNEF (Bloomberg New Energy Finance), a renowned renewable energy market and trend research firm, for two consecutive quarters in the first and second quarters of this year.
